Lake is about half foot to one foot low. Summer patterns are on. Worms of all sizes are working. Plum is always a safe color on Truman. Largemouth are doing 3 things. First, fish are starting to suspend in tree tops along creek channels and bluffs. Second, fish are also set up in brush piles 14-20 feet deep. Three, and the really strange thing, is I caught fish on every lay down I came across with more than 2 feet of water on it. These lay downs were super shallow near deep water. Moral of the story, don’t set rules in your head.
